LBTEK offers silicon (Si) precision windows. Silicon material features high thermal conductivity and low density, with strong absorption at a wavelength of 9 micrometers, making it unsuitable for carbon dioxide laser transmission applications. Silicon windows exhibit high transmittance in the mid-infrared wavelength range and possess excellent thermal conductivity. All LBTEK circular windows can be mounted in LBTEK standard lens tubes, fixed lens mounts, and various coaxial mounting plates. Customers can choose the optimal mounting solution based on different application scenarios.
